首页网站建设学校网站建设如何搭建一个学校网站

如何搭建一个学校网站

  • 才力信息

    昆明

  • 发表于

    2026年02月22日

  • 返回

一、 前期规划:明确目标与需求分析

在投入任何技术工作之前,明确建设目标与进行详尽的需求分析是项目成功的基础。这一阶段的核心在于回答“为什么建”和“建什么”。

确立网站核心目标。学校网站通常承载着多重使命:树立学校品牌形象、发布官方通知与招生信息、展示教学科研成果、服务师生日常教学与管理、以及构建家校沟通的桥梁。明确主要目标有助于后续所有决策的聚焦。

进行全面的需求调研与分析。这需要组建一个包含学校领导、网络管理员、各科室代表、教师及学生代表在内的项目小组,共同探讨。调研应梳理出网站必须涵盖的功能模块,例如:学校概况介绍、新闻动态发布系统、课程资源中心、师资力量展示、招生报名通道、成绩查询接口、家校互动论坛等。需明确不同用户角色(如访客、学生、家长、教师、管理员)的访问权限与使用需求。

基于目标与需求,制定一份详尽的网站建设方案。该方案应成为整个项目的“蓝图”,涵盖项目目标、功能清单、设计风格定位、技术路线、预算估算、人员分工与建设周期等关键内容。方案应遵循“依据需求,统筹规划,分步实施,成熟可靠”的原则。

二、 设计与规划:构建网站“骨骼”与“样貌”

规划阶段完成后,便进入将抽象需求转化为具体形态的设计阶段,这包括信息架构设计与视觉风格设计。

信息架构设计是网站的“骨骼”。它决定了内容的组织逻辑和用户寻找信息的路径。需要绘制清晰的站点地图,规划出主导航、次级导航及所有页面的层级关系。典型的中小学或高校网站主导航可包括“学校概况”、“新闻公告”、“教学科研”、“学生天地”、“教师发展”、“招生就业”、“家校联系”等板块。设计时应以用户(特别是学生和家长)的思维习惯为中心,确保导航直观、层级清晰。

视觉与交互设计赋予网站“样貌”。根据学校特色(如校训、主色调)和网站属性(综合性门户),确定整体设计风格,通常以清新、简约、大气、富有教育气息为宜。此阶段需制作页面原型图(线框图)和视觉设计稿(高保真效果图),明确页面布局、色彩搭配、字体字号、图片风格及交互元素(如按钮、表单)的样式。设计需充分考虑用户体验,追求页面简洁、重点突出、加载速度快,并确保在不同尺寸的设备上(特别是手机和平板)都能良好显示,即采用响应式设计。

三、 技术选型与开发准备:选择合适的技术路径

根据需求复杂度、预算和技术团队能力,选择合适的技术实现路径至关重要。

对于大多数学校而言,采用成熟的内容管理系统(CMS)进行定制开发是高效且经济的选择。常见的CMS如WordPress、PageAdmin等,它们提供了雄厚的后台内容管理功能,能大幅降低非技术人员后期维护内容的门槛。如果学校有高度定制化的功能需求且具备开发能力,也可选择基于ThinkPHP等框架进行源码开发,但成本和周期会相应增加。

技术栈通常包括

前端技术:使用HTML5、CSS3和JavaScript(或Vue.js、React等框架)构建用户界面,确保交互流畅与现代感。

后端与数据库:根据CMS或自定义开发需求,选择PHP、Java等语言,搭配MySQL、PostgreSQL等数据库存储数据。

服务器与域名:需购买或租用云服务器(如阿里云、腾讯云),配置Web服务器软件(如Nginx或Apache)。注册一个与学校品牌强关联的域名(建议使用.com或.后缀),并依法完成网站备案,国内备案周期通常需要7至20个工作日。

在开发环境搭建的内容准备工作应并行启动。制定内容规范,组建内容团队(可由各科室老师兼任),并开始收集、撰写和整理网站上线初期所需的核心内容,如学校简介、领导介绍、部门职责、规章制度及首批新闻稿件等。这能确保网站上线时内容充实,避免“空壳”运行。

四、 开发与实现:从代码到内容填充

此阶段是方案落地的核心,涉及前后端开发、功能实现与内容导入。

前端开发:前端工程师根据确认的设计稿,编写代码实现所有静态页面,确保视觉效果与设计图一致,并完成响应式布局适配。

后端开发与CMS集成:后端工程师将前端页面模板集成到选定的CMS中,并根据需求文档开发定制功能模块,如特定的信息发布系统、在线报名表单、资源下载管理、图片轮播组件等。需在CMS后台建立完善的用户角色与权限管理体系(如总管理员、栏目编辑、投稿员),并分配准确的操作权限,这是保障内容安全与工作流顺畅的基础。

内容填充与功能测试:在后台框架和主要功能开发完成后,内容团队即可登录CMS后台,按照既定规范,将前期准备好的文字、图片、视频等素材填充到对应的网站栏目中。与此开发团队需进行系统性的功能测试、兼容性测试(在不同浏览器和设备上测试)和性能测试(检查页面加载速度、服务器响应能力)。需反复检查所有链接是否有效、表单能否正常提交、后台管理功能是否运作无误。

五、 上线发布与后期维护:确保网站持续稳定运行

经过充分测试与优化后,网站便可部署到正式的服务器环境,并对外发布访问。

上线发布:将开发调试环境中的完整网站程序、数据库及所有资源文件,通过FTP等工具上传至已配置好的正式服务器。完成域名解析绑定,确保用户能通过注册的域名访问网站。初次上线时,首页默认文档(如index.html或index.php)的设置必须正确。

持续维护是网站保持活力的关键。这包括:

1. 内容更新:建立常态化的内容更新机制,确保新闻、通知、活动等信息及时发布,保持网站的时效性与吸引力。内容发布前应建立审核流程,确保信息真实准确。

2. 技术维护:定期对服务器、CMS核心程序、插件及数据库进行安全更新与备份,防范安全风险。监控网站运行状态,确保访问稳定。

3. 数据分析与优化:利用网站访问统计工具,分析用户来源、热门页面、停留时长等数据,据此优化网站内容和功能布局,提升用户体验和网站价值。

4. 功能迭代:根据实际使用反馈和学校发展需要,定期评估并规划网站功能的升级与增加,使网站持续服务于学校的发展。